| Aspect | Temporary Construction Risk Management | Construction Safety Coordinator |
|---|---|---|
| Certifications | OSHA 30-hour, risk management certifications | OSHA 30-hour, safety certifications |
| Work Environment | Construction sites, project-based risk assessment | Construction sites, safety oversight and training |
| Primary Focus | Identifying and mitigating risks during construction projects | Ensuring safety compliance and accident prevention |
Temporary Construction Risk Management professionals focus on assessing and managing risks throughout the construction process, while Construction Safety Coordinators concentrate on maintaining safety standards and training workers. Both roles are essential for safe and successful construction projects but differ in their core responsibilities and focus areas.

This role provides substantive subject‑matter expertise and ensures the risk function operates with accuracy, compliance, and proactive mitigation. Your Responsibilities on the Team Administer Lennar’s insurance programs and day‑to‑day risk workflows, overseeing renewal processes, updating schedules, coordinating with brokers and carriers, and ensuring program documentation is accurate, current, and compliant. Lead the end‑to‑end coordination of claims, including intake, investigation, evidence gathering, communication with carriers, and follow‑up with internal stakeholders to drive timely resolution and accurate documentation.
Analyze loss trends, incident data, and claim outcomes, identifying root causes and recommending practical mitigation strategies, risk controls, and process improvements to reduce future exposure. Review vendor insurance, contractual requirements, and compliance documentation, ensuring alignment with corporate standards, identifying deficiencies, and supporting corrective actions. Prepare recurring operational reports, loss analyses, dashboards, and executive summaries, providing insight into risk trends, program performance, and financial implications.
Support risk budgeting, forecasting, and program planning by maintaining detailed records, compiling data for renewal strategies, and contributing analytical insights to leadership. Serve as a subject‑matter resource for divisions and cross‑functional teams, offering guidance on insurance requirements, claims procedures, incident escalation, and compliance expectations. Enhance risk operations through process maintenance and continuous improvement, refining workflows, standardizing documentation practices, and helping ensure audit readiness across risk activities.
Collaborate with Safety, Legal, Operations, HR, and external partners to ensure coordinated risk management approaches and consistent execution of enterprise standards. Requirements At least 5-7 years experience as a risk manager, preferably in the homebuilding or construction industry, placing insurance programs, including property, builder’s risk, general liability, environmental, etc. Experience with construction risk transfer.
Bachelor of Arts or Bachelor of Sciences degree. Familiarity with insurance compliance tracking system. Ability to work independently, key organizational skills, detail oriented.
